Couple questions for ya, how old is the battery, what kind of charger and has it ever been cycled before. Nimh batteries work to their full potential after fully cycled. They also recommend every say 20 charges or so, to cycle the battery again. With that said, my Venom Pro Duo charger has a cycle function, to which (depending on its state) will either fully discharge then fully charge or fully charge, discharge and then charge. You can even select how many cycles you want it to do. Its a way of conditioning your battery. I always do it with my NiMh packs.
So to your question, if you don't have a cycle option on your charger, fully discharge your pack. It can take some time depending on how much is in it and your discharge rate. Once fully discharged, then fully charge it. I use a 5000mah Nimh pack on my Raminator as the reverse and throttle servos stock are not high voltage...thus they could get toasted on a 2s lipo. No shame in a Nimh pack as long as it works for your application.
